Welcome to Morton, Christopher Cupps
Greenock Morton are delighted to announce the loan signing of highly rated American defender, Christopher Cupps.
18-year-old Cupps arrives on an initial short-term loan from MLS side Chicago Fire, subject to international clearance and the obtainment of a work permit.
Cupps is a product of the Chicago Fire Academy and signed his first professional contract in February 2025 at just 16 years old. Making his Chicago Fire and MLS debuts in April 2025, Christopher became the youngest homegrown player in the club’s history to appear in the MLS.
Christopher is also a United States youth international and was recently a member of the United States U-19 Men’s National Team roster for the 2026 Concacaf U-20 Championship, reaching the final but just falling short to Mexico. The young defender made three group stage appearances, scoring against El Salvador before also starting and finishing their Quarter-Final clash against Guatemala U-20.
On today’s signing, Manager Ian Murray commented, “We are delighted to welcome Christopher to the club. This is a signing that we have been working on for several months now, and it’s fantastic to finally have him in the building. Christopher is just 18 years old but brings good experience and adds real quality to the squad. He is highly rated at Chicago Fire and has made a number of first-team appearances in the MLS, as well as being part of the United States youth setup.
“The move is still subject to international clearance and the obtainment of a work permit, but we are extremely confident of receiving these in the coming days. It has been a long process, but I would like to thank Gregg Broughton and everyone at Chicago Fire for their assistance and for allowing us to add Christopher to the squad.”
